Frequently Asked Questions
What is the difference between custom and semi-custom cabinets?
Semi-custom cabinets offer a wide range of sizes and finishes at a moderate price point. Full-custom cabinets are built to your exact dimensions and specifications with unlimited finish options.
How long does cabinet installation take?
Cabinet delivery and installation typically takes 2–6 weeks depending on order lead times. We install on a firm schedule once your order is confirmed.

Can you replace just the cabinet doors to refresh my kitchen?
Yes. Cabinet refacing or door replacement is a cost-effective option if your cabinet boxes are structurally sound. We'll assess your existing cabinets and recommend the best approach.
